H A D | util.c | 3384d757 Sun Mar 01 01:10:15 CST 2015 Arik Nemtsov <arik@wizery.com> mac80211: allow iterating inactive interfaces
Sometimes the driver might want to modify private data in interfaces that are down. One possible use-case is cleaning up interface state after HW recovery. Some interfaces that were up before the recovery took place might be down now, but they might still be "dirty".
Introduce a new iterate_interfaces() API and a new ACTIVE iterator flag. This way the internal implementation of the both active and inactive APIs remains the same.
